How Digital Tools Shape Modern Healthcare Growth
Healthcare systems around the world are changing, and digital tools now play a very important role. Patients use the internet to look for symptoms, treatments, and providers even before they visit a clinic. This shift shows how digital communication has become a necessary part of modern healthcare. It also shows why clear information and simple online support help both patients and providers.
The first major change is access to information. Patients no longer depend only on family or friends for guidance. They check websites, online reviews, and blogs to understand their health. Because of this habit, a clinic or hospital with a strong online presence appears more trustworthy. When a provider explains services, doctors, and processes in simple words, patients feel relaxed and informed. These basic steps support digital growth and improve the overall experience. Another major benefit of digital tools is quick communication. Providers can share alerts, appointment details, or new updates instantly. A simple post or message can reach thousands of people in the community. This helps patients stay aware of common health issues, seasonal diseases, and preventive care tips. Clear online messages also reduce fear because people feel they know what is happening. Small updates create big improvements in trust.
Digital platforms also help providers understand patient behaviour. They can see which pages get more visits, which topics people search for, and which services attract attention. This information gives healthcare providers a chance to improve their website, add new guidance, or introduce helpful features. Data helps them understand real needs. When a provider responds to these needs, the communication becomes more meaningful and helpful.
Affordability is another advantage. Digital communication is cheaper than traditional advertising. Clinics do not need large budgets to reach people. A simple website page or a basic social media post can bring good results. This makes growth possible for both small and large healthcare organizations. Community connection is another important part of digital communication. When providers speak in easy language and share helpful content, people feel supported. They do not feel confused or scared. They understand their options better. This develops a positive relationship and reduces stress. Clear communication always brings comfort, especially during health problems.
Digital tools also help providers improve service quality. Online reviews show what patients like and do not like. A clinic can learn which areas are strong and which need improvement. This honest feedback helps providers deliver better experiences. When a clinic responds to reviews kindly and calmly, it builds even more trust.
The future of healthcare will continue moving toward digital methods. People will expect online booking, simple forms, virtual updates, and easy access to health information. Providers who understand this need will stay ahead. They will be able to connect with more people and offer smooth experiences. They will also build stronger reputations.
